Spot blotch of wheat is caused by Bipolaris sorokiniana and it is considered as one of the emerging disease. They affect the crop at any stage right from beginning to maturity of crop and cause 25 to 35 per cent loss in yield. In present study efforts were made to find out suitable management measures through various chemicals. Under in vitro condition, propiconazole and tebuconazole gave 100 per cent growth inhibition of B. sorokiniana even at lower concentration (25 ppm). Azoxystrobin, thiram and carboxin were also found effective as compared to control Under field condition, ST by thiram + carboxin @ 2.5 g/kg of seed + FS of propiconazole @ 0.1% at boot leaf stage on Flag-1 leaf followed by second spray at 20 days interval (two sprays) proved to be best in reducing spot blotch disease at hard dough stage. â€¢ï€ The present study revealed that under in vitro condition propiconazole and tebuconazole completely checked growth of B. sorokiniana even at 25 ppm. Azoxystrobin, thiram and carboxin were also found effective in checking the growth of B. sorokiniana. Among in vitro test of fertilizers maximum percent inhibition were recorded in urea at 1.5% i.e. 81.03%, which was at per with soluble potash (80.76%). Among in vitro test of nano compounds maximum percent inhibition (64.81%) were recorded in silver nanoparticles @ 100 ppm, which was at per with aluminium nanoparticles (55.34%).
